YOUR NEXT ROLEÂ
As VP of Engineering, you'll lead the strategy, execution, and evolution of Acclaro's technology organization with the visibility and mandate to shape engineering as a core driver of the business. You'll lead a globally distributed engineering team across China and India.Â
You're joining at a pivotal moment, Acclaro is undergoing a major structural transformation, building our own proprietary AI platform to stay competitive, and evolving into a truly tech-enabled company. This role sits at the center of that shift — you'll help build new technology from the ground up while keeping our existing systems running reliably through the transition.Â
This is not a delegation-only leadership position. You'll stay connected to architecture, technical decision-making, and day-to-day engineering reality while building high-performing global teams. If you thrive at the intersection of technology, leadership, and business impact, and want the kind of ownership that comes from building something rather than inheriting it, this is that opportunity.Â
Â
WHAT YOU’LL DOÂ
- Lead the engineering organization, providing strategic direction while staying hands-on in architecture, system design, and technical decision-making — including participating directly in code reviews and technical debugging when it mattersÂ
- Lead the build-out of Acclaro's new proprietary AI platform alongside the modernization of existing systems, balancing green-field development with operational continuity through a major technology transformationÂ
- Partner with Product, Design, and business leaders to translate company priorities into scalable execution plans and technology roadmapsÂ
- Drive architectural reviews and major technology decisions, balancing innovation, scalability, reliability, security, and maintainabilityÂ
- Establish and continuously improve engineering standards, development practices, CI/CD processes, and quality frameworksÂ
- Own engineering performance, reliability, uptime, delivery predictability, and platform health through measurable goals and KPIsÂ
- Build, develop, and mentor engineering leaders, creating clear career paths, growth opportunities, and succession plans across the organizationÂ
- Lead workforce planning, organizational design, and hiring for critical engineering leadership and senior technical positionsÂ
- Be personally present during major incidents — not just briefed afterward — and own disaster recovery planning, security readiness, and business continuityÂ
- Manage engineering budgets, infrastructure investments, vendor relationships, and build-versus-buy decisionsÂ
- Ensure technology practices align with security, privacy, and data protection requirements across global marketsÂ
- Represent engineering at the executive level, providing visibility into progress, risks, capacity, and investment prioritiesÂ
- Serve as a trusted technical voice with clients, partners, and external stakeholders when requiredÂ

THIS ROLE IS FOR YOU IF YOUÂ
- Have 10+ years in engineering leadership, including 5+ years at the senior executive levelÂ
- Hold a deg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or equivalent professional experienceÂ
- Bring a strong, current technical foundation that lets you engage confidently in architecture discussions, technical reviews, and critical production incidents — not just receive summaries of themÂ
- Have a proven track record building and scaling enterprise-grade platforms or integrated technology ecosystemsÂ
- Are experienced with cloud infrastructure (AWS, Azure, or GCP), APIs, microservices, and modern development practices like CI/CDÂ
- Bring expertise integrating enterprise systems such as TMS, CMS, CRM, or workflow automation toolsÂ
- Have led distributed engineering teams across multiple countries, cultures, and time zones, and thrive leading remote, globally distributed teamsÂ
- Thrive in fast-paced, high-growth environments where strategy and execution go hand-in-handÂ
- Are an exceptional communicator who can adapt complex technical concepts for executive, customer, and non-technical audiences, and who leads with clarity and empathyÂ
Â
YOU’LL STAND OUT IF YOUÂ
- Have hands-on experience with localization technologies or global content platformsÂ
- Bring knowledge of AI/ML-driven automation and its application to localization or content workflowsÂ
- Have led modernization projects that transformed legacy systems into scalable, integrated solutionsÂ
- Are multilingual or have deep experience working across distributed, multicultural teamsÂ
- Understand global compliance and security frameworks such as GDPR, SOC 2, or ISO certificationsÂ
- Have launched and scaled a new platform within a transformative business environmentÂ
